<p><b>''This book will enlighten many and confirm what we have been taught for two thousand years - that there is life after death'' Elisabeth Kübler-Ross </b><br><br><i> We cannot fully understand this life until we catch a glimpse of what lies beyond it</i><br><br> In this landmark bestseller, the world''s leading authority on life after death, Dr Raymond Moody, reveals his ground-breaking research that established the concept of near-death experience. <br><br>Sharing compelling testimonies from those who experienced ''clinical death'' and came back, <i>Life After Life</i> is a perspective-shifting and uplifting work that will offer vital reassurance to anyone who has wondered, ''what comes next?''</p>
